Step-by-step Preparation of the Best Roasted Potato Salad
Creating the best roasted potato salad is not just about throwing some ingredients together; it’s an experience that combines flavors and textures into a delightful dish. Let’s dive into each step to ensure your salad is brimming with deliciousness.
Gather Your Ingredients
To kick things off, make sure you have all the ingredients right at your fingertips. Here’s what you’ll need:
- Potatoes: Around 2 pounds of baby potatoes or Yukon Gold potatoes. They roast beautifully and offer a creamy interior.
- Turkey Bacon: About 4 slices, cooked and chopped. This adds a smoky flavor that pairs nicely with the potatoes.
- Chicken Ham: 1 cup, diced. This will enhance the protein content without overpowering the other flavors.
- Fresh Vegetables: One cup of cherry tomatoes, halved, and one cup of chopped bell peppers for color and crunch.
- Herbs: Fresh parsley and chives are your best bets to elevate the freshness of the salad.
- Olive Oil: For roasting the potatoes.
- Seasonings: Salt and pepper, plus garlic powder for some extra flavor.
By gathering these ingredients ahead of time, you’ll make the cooking process smooth and enjoyable.
Preheat the Oven and Prepare the Potatoes
Before anything, pre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C). A hot oven is crucial for getting those lovely crispy edges on your roasted potatoes.
While the oven heats, wash and halve your potatoes. The smaller the pieces, the quicker they’ll roast, but remember, larger chunks will have a creamier interior. Toss them in a mixing bowl with a drizzle of olive oil, salt, pepper, and garlic powder. Ensuring every piece is well-coated will lead to uniform roasting. Spread them out on a baking sheet in a single layer.
Mix the Fresh Ingredients
While those potatoes are roasting, let’s focus on the fresh elements. In a separate large bowl, combine:
- The halved cherry tomatoes
- The diced chicken ham
- Chopped bell peppers
Feel free to customize this part to suit your taste. You might want to throw in some sliced cucumbers or even olives if you’re feeling adventurous! Mixing these fresh ingredients while the potatoes roast makes it easy to assemble everything at once later.
Create the Delicious Dressing
Salad isn’t complete without a mouth-watering dressing! For this recipe, whip up a simple yet flavorful dressing using:
- 3 tablespoons of olive oil
- 1 tablespoon of apple cider vinegar (or lemon juice, if you prefer)
- Salt and pepper to taste
- A teaspoon of Dijon mustard for a touch of zest
Simply whisk all these ingredients together in a small bowl until they’re well combined. If you have any extra herbs left over, such as parsley or chives, feel free to chop them up and add them in for another layer of flavor.
Combine and Serve
Once the potatoes are beautifully golden and cooked through—this usually takes about 20-25 minutes—remove them from the oven and allow them to cool for a few minutes. Now comes the best part!
In the large bowl with your fresh ingredients, add the roasted potatoes and turkey bacon. Drizzle your dressing over the top and mix gently until everything is well combined. Take a moment to savor the medley of flavors—this is what makes the best roasted potato salad truly shine.
Once everything is combined, you can serve it warm, or let it cool to room temperature to let the flavors meld even more. This salad works wonderfully as a main dish or a side, making it the perfect addition to any meal!

Cooking Tips and Notes for the Best Roasted Potato Salad
Choosing the Right Potatoes
When crafting the best roasted potato salad, selection is key! Opt for potatoes that maintain their shape during cooking, like Yukon Gold or red potatoes. These varieties have just the right balance of creaminess and firmness, making them perfect for roasting and tossing in a salad. For a twist, consider adding sweet potatoes for an extra layer of flavor and nutrients!
Tips for Achieving Perfectly Roasted Potatoes
To achieve that golden, crispy exterior you crave, follow these simple strategies:
- Cut Uniformly: Aim for evenly sized potato pieces to ensure consistent cooking. Think 1-inch cubes for optimal roasting.
- Oil and Season Generously: Use olive oil for a delicious flavor and sprinkle with salt and your favorite herbs. Rosemary and garlic are classic complements.
- Don’t Crowd the Pan: Leave space between the potatoes on the baking sheet to help them roast, not steam. This is vital for achieving that sought-after crispiness.

FAQs about the Best Roasted Potato Salad
Can I make this salad ahead of time?
Absolutely! In fact, the best roasted potato salad often tastes even better after the flavors have had a chance to meld. You can roast your potatoes and prepare the dressing a day in advance. Just store everything separately in the fridge, and mix them together right before serving. This way, your potatoes will retain their delightful texture without getting soggy. If you find yourself short on time, try making a big batch to enjoy throughout the week—it’s perfect for meal prep!
What are good substitutes for potatoes?
If you’re looking to switch things up, consider these tasty alternatives:
- Sweet Potatoes: They bring a lovely sweetness and packed nutrients.
- Cauliflower: A low-carb option that soaks up flavors beautifully.
- Butternut Squash: Sweet, nutty, and vibrant.
These substitutes will still give you that hearty texture you crave, while adding unique flavors to your best roasted potato salad. Explore more about these options at Healthline.

PrintBest Roasted Potato Salad with Turkey Bacon: A Flavorful Twist
A delicious roasted potato salad featuring crispy turkey bacon for a flavorful twist.
-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Cook Time: 30 minutes
- Total Time: 45 minutes
- Yield: 6 servings 1x
- Category: Salad
- Method: Roasting
- Cuisine: American
- Diet: Gluten-free
Ingredients
- 2 pounds baby potatoes
- 6 slices turkey bacon
- 1/4 cup olive oil
- 2 tablespoons apple cider vinegar
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- Salt to taste
- Black pepper to taste
- 1/4 cup chopped fresh parsley
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 425°F (220°C).
- Wash the baby potatoes and cut them in half.
- In a large bowl, combine the olive oil, apple cider vinegar, garlic powder, salt, and pepper.
- Add the potatoes to the bowl and toss to coat.
- Spread the potatoes on a baking sheet and roast for 25-30 minutes until golden brown.
- While the potatoes are roasting, cook the turkey bacon until crispy and chop.
- Once the potatoes are done, let them cool slightly before adding the turkey bacon and parsley.
- Toss everything together and serve warm or at room temperature.
Notes
- You can add other vegetables like bell peppers or onions for extra flavor.
- This salad can be served warm or chilled.
